摘要
Polythiophene (Pth) powder with chemical polymerization has been prepared and the electrochemical properties of Li//Pth cell with variable contents of conductor and applied currents are investigated. This system has a plateau region around redox peaks position and is increased and decreased sharply below similar to3 V during charge and discharge processes. The charge and discharge profiles of Li//Pth cell are similar with the case of transition metal oxide electrode. Although the specific capacity of Li//Pth system is relatively small, this system can be suitable in the power source device for high voltage since the average voltage is above similar to3.6 V.
